Bruce grew up the son of a commercial cray fisherman and so did many seasons over the years as a deckhand.
He graduated from Otago University, School of Physical Education, but discovered the world of the performing arts & spent 8 years as a professional contemporary dancer in Australia & NZ including dancing with the NZ Ballet (pre their ‘Royal’ tag) & Limbs Dance Co. On becoming a parent Bruce transitioned to acting, which he has been doing for close to 40 years. Roles have included the title role of MacBeth on stage & the long haired, bearded horse riding commander of the armies of Rohan, Gamling, in The Two Towers & Return of The King from Peter Jacksons Lord of the Rings trilogy.
His MC journey now spans decades, he founded the unique Temp HR agency ActionActors, & the joys of his life are his 3 adult progeny and 4 wicked mokopuna.

Priyani and her parents arrived in New Zealand 50 years ago as a refugee from war torn Sri Lanka. She is now a proud Kiwi. Priyani has 30 years’ experience as a strategic asset manager, advising communities, central and local government, and she is a Technical Fellow at Beca.
Priyani sees the future of asset management as vital to our prosperity. Priyani brings a unique perspective that balances indigenous knowledge, and western based asset management approaches within New Zealand and international contexts.
Priyani believes that all of us as Kaitiaki and stewards of our human, natural and built environment add enormous value to our world, our communities and our organisations. In her spare time Priyani advocates for diversity, equity and inclusion for women and ethnic communities.
Priyani is the Vice President of IFME, Past President and Life Member of Āpōpō, and former Chairperson and Life Member of Carbon and Energy Professionals (CEP).

Paul is Chief Executive for Geotechnics, with extensive in site investigations, specialist instrumentation and field and laboratory testing. He is responsible for the Geotechnics group of companies including testing and sales operations along with the Measurement & Calibration Centre. Paul is a Project Director for a variety of projects in New Zealand and the Pacific region and holds IANZ KTP status for our field and laboratory testing.
Paul is Secretary for the International Society of Soil Mechanics and Geotechnical Engineering, Technical Committee – Field Monitoring in Geomechanics (ISSMGE – TC220). Paul is a member of the Tonkin + Taylor Executive team, bringing a wealth of knowledge in field and laboratory testing to the T+T Group activities.
